lincpimp 03.14.2009 11:54 PM

I found that a combo of lightweight duct tape and molded foams cut the ballooning on badlands down to about 1/4" or less, even at 50mph. That and balancing are the most important things to do to a truggy or MT. Makes a world of difference!

rootar 03.15.2009 02:43 AM

yup tapes does wonders on the standard size (3.2 inch) tires/wheels combos, but with LPR's we dont even bother taping them.
